Xenosea
Xenosea is a fictional oceanic biome used in speculative fiction and worldbuilding to describe alien or distant planetary oceans. The term blends xen- meaning foreign with sea, signaling its status as an extraterrestrial or nonterrestrial marine environment.
In common depictions, Xenosea oceans may exist on ocean worlds orbiting gas giants or on ice moons
Life in Xenosea is typically imagined as extremophile ecosystems organized around chemical energy rather than photosynthesis.
